Transaction 1213427090226f21865ecc92747c448a2b581bafe435866581779150a7a4c007
1 Input
2 Outputs
- 1213427090226f21865ecc92747c448a2b581bafe435866581779150a7a4c007:0
- 1213427090226f21865ecc92747c448a2b581bafe435866581779150a7a4c007:1
value 23265476
address 1DVCEnBST4PxEWyUBDgzU5Rs1yANcWpLGd
value 13616760
address 1KRyMZvp14zy2jjRTP8gXkFwTkVkxkzQTg